During the night an older patient fell, was incontinent of urine, and complained of not being able to get to the bathroom because the side rails on the bed were raised. What is the most appropriate nursing intervention to prevent this patient from falling again?


A) Initiate a toileting program.
B) Place a commode next to the bed.
C) Apply a soft waist restraint at night.
D) Put the side rails down during the night.
